2. What Is Alumina Ceramic?

Alumina (aluminum oxide, or Al₂O₃) is a type of advanced ceramic known for its extreme hardness, thermal stability, and chemical inertness. When used in tableware and bakeware, it’s typically fired at very high temperatures—often exceeding 1,600°C—to create a dense, non-porous, and incredibly durable material.

Unlike standard porcelain or stoneware, alumina ceramic retains its strength even under rapid temperature changes, making it ideal for everything from freezer-to-oven transitions to broiling.

3.2. Non-Toxic and Inert

Because high-purity alumina is chemically stable, it doesn’t leach metals or toxins into food, even when exposed to acidic ingredients like tomatoes or citrus. This makes alumina ceramic dishes for oven use a safer alternative to some coated metal pans or lower-grade ceramics.

5. Alumina vs. Other Ceramic Bakeware

You might wonder how alumina compares to brands like Staub. While ‘alumina baking dish staub’ isn’t a standard product (Staub uses enameled cast iron), pure alumina ceramic offers lighter weight and better thermal shock resistance. Unlike porous earthenware, alumina is nonporous, preventing odor absorption and bacterial growth.

It’s also worth noting that not all ‘ceramic’ dishes are made with high-alumina content. True alumina ceramic dishes for oven use contain 90–99.8% aluminum oxide, which significantly boosts performance over standard ceramic blends.

6. Care and Maintenance Tips

Despite its toughness, an alumina ceramic dish still benefits from gentle handling:

  • Avoid sudden temperature shocks (e.g., placing a hot dish directly on a cold countertop).
  • Use wooden or silicone utensils to preserve glazes.
  • Hand-washing is recommended for longevity, though many alumina ceramic plates and bowls are dishwasher-safe.
